Atlanta United

In the main Atlanta United are having a positive season but they have hit a period where they have won just one of their last seven matches, which has seen them lose touch with the very top of the table but still has them in a decent enough position. Their surprisingly emphatic defeat to New York Red Bulls last weekend was their first in eight though so they certainly aren’t going badly but will want to turn a few more of their draws into wins.

If there is a concern which might materialise over the next week or two it could be that the impact of Thiago Almada has just lessened a touch. He has been away on international duty which hasn’t helped but either side of that his numbers have just slowed off a touch. It would benefit Atlanta massively were their elite playmaker to hit top form again. Another issue is that it is now just two clean sheets in their last 14 matches.

Philadelphia Union

A lot has been made of the kind of two halves of the season so far for the Philadelphia Union and that is entirely understandable. Expectations will have been raised when they made the MLS Cup final last season but the impact of the Champions League really can’t be played down while MLS is the secondary league in terms of success. Their form since they were knocked out of that competition has been what we come to expect from the Union.

Philadelphia have turned into one of the better attacking teams in MLS in recent seasons. Even though they haven’t been at full pelt for the whole of the season, heading into the weekend only three teams had scored more goals than the Union. A win here moves them to within seven points of Cincinnati at the top of the East and all of a sudden the team who finished top of the table last term could be on track to do it again.
